Gerrard lifts the League Cup trophy.
Liverpool FC defeated Cardiff City 3-2 on penalties after a 2-2 draw. The match ended 1-1 at full time before the two sides scored a goal each during the extra time. Mason put the Welsh side ahead after just 18 minutes on the clock to send the travelling Cardiff fans in to wild jubilation. Martin Skrtel equalized for the Reds after 59 minutes. The goal came off a corner kick that was taken by Stewart Downing.
Substitute,Dirk Kuyt appeared to have grabbed a 108th minute winner for the Merseyside club, but with 2 minutes to play, Ben Turner turned the game around with a goal for Cardiff City.
Steven Gerrard missed the first penalty kick of the match and Charlie Adam followed in a similar fashion. Two Cardiff players missed their penalties before Glen Johnson made it 3-2.
Incidentally, Anthony Gerrard, a cousin of the Liverpool captain missed the fianl penalty kick and that was enough for Kenny Dalglish to win his first Carling Cup trophy with the club and Liverpool's first title since their 2006 FA Cup win over West Ham United. Meanwhile, that match was also won by penalties.
Liverpool have now won their last three titles on penalties.
They are: 1. 2005 Champions League 2. 2006 FA Cup 3. 2012 League Cup
This is the 8th League Cup title for Liverpool.
